The European College of Equine Internal Medicine (ECEIM) aims to advance equine internal medicine in Europe and increase the competency of those who practice in this field.

The ECEIM was established in 2000 and became a fully recognised member of the European Board of Veterinary Specialisation (EBVS) in 2010. The EBVS was set up to encourage, recognise and monitor veterinary specialty colleges such as the ECEIM.
